3) In Saturday's practice session, Flyers head coach Dave Hakstol conducted a much more battle-drill oriented day than the opening session on Friday.

"Today there was a little more battle in practice than there was yesterday, but there was also some subtle details mixed into almost each of the drills, but there was definitely more battles in there today with tight spaces, which is what it comes down to in a lot of game situations," Hakstol said during his media availability after the end of practice.

4) Flyers captain Claude Giroux was a healthy scratch (for the third time in the tournament) as Team Canada bombarded former Flyers goalie Sergei Bobrovsky with 47 shots and skated off with a 5-3 victory over Team Russia in the World Cup of Hockey semifinals. Canada will play the winner of Sunday's semifinal between Team Sweden and Team Europe, featuring Flyers players Pierre-Edouard Bellemare and Mark Streit. The game will start at 1 p.m. ET and be televised on ESPN in the United States and the CBC in Canada.

5) Flyers left wing prospect Oskar Lindblom posted an assist in Brynäs IF Gävle's 3-1 loss to Frölunda HC Göteborg in the road half of an opening weekend home-and-home set on Saturday. On Friday, Lindblom scored two goals in a 7-2 blowout victory on home ice. Flyers goaltending prospect Felix Sandström was the backup goalie on Saturday after stopping 16 of 18 shots in Friday's win.

6) Flyers 2016 seventh-round pick David Bernhardt scored his second goal of the season for the Djurgårdens IF Stockholm J20 team in a 4-1 home victory over Modo J20 in a J20 SuperElit game on Sunday. Heading into this game, the offensive-minded defenseman had racked up a staggering 21 shots on goal in the first three games, recording four points (one goal, three assists) before adding to those totals earlier today.

7) Flyers 2016 fifth-round pick Linus Högberg dressed as a seventh defenseman for the Växjö Lakers in a 4-3 overtime home win over HV71 Jönköping on Saturday.

8) Flyers 2015 fifth-round pick David Kase was loaned from Czech Extraliga team Pirati Chomutov to Czech minor league team SK Kadan. Kase had no points in four games for Chomutov thus far.
